Evander Holyfield, a boxing legend and the one four-time heavyweight world champion, confronted a few of the largest names within the sport, comparable to Larry Holmes, Lennox Lewis, and Mike Tyson. Nevertheless, he revealed that the toughest punch he ever took didn’t come from any of them.

Holyfield recalled in an interview with ESNEWS that in his 1991 struggle towards George Foreman, it felt like Foreman knocked out all his enamel with a single punch. Though Evander Holyfield received the struggle by unanimous choice, Foreman’s energy left an enduring impression.

“The man that hit me the toughest was George Foreman. He hit me one time within the eleventh spherical, and I got here again to the nook and I stated, ‘Did he knock all my enamel out?’”, Holyfield revealed.

The bout came about in the course of the second section of George Foreman’s profession when he had returned from retirement and was making an attempt to turn into the oldest champion in historical past. Though Foreman misplaced that struggle to Holyfield, he finally fulfilled his dream by successful the world title on the age of 45, changing into the oldest champion ever.

Then again, Holyfield managed to remain undefeated towards Foreman, however a 12 months later, he was knocked out by Riddick Bowe. In 1993, he avenged that loss, however within the following years, he had blended outcomes when dealing with different heavyweight greats of his era, together with Lennox Lewis, with whom he drew of their first struggle and misplaced within the rematch.

Evander Holyfield continued combating till 2011, when he formally retired.

Regardless of briefly returning to the ring in 2021 for an exhibition struggle, Holyfield was knocked out by Vitor Belfort within the first spherical, marking the ultimate finish of his profession.

Throughout his legendary profession, Holyfield, now 62 years-old, stood out as the one undisputed world champion in each the cruiserweight and heavyweight divisions. His skilled file consists of 44 wins, 10 losses, and a pair of attracts. All through his profession, he confronted a lot of boxing’s greats. In 1992, he defeated Larry Holmes by unanimous choice.
